4 Israeli troops killed in Rafah bomb explosion, army says – Middle East Monitor

Four Israeli troops were killed in a bomb explosion in southern Gaza, the army confirmed on Thursday, Anadolu reports.

A military statement said an officer and three soldiers were killed when a roadside bomb exploded in Rafah city.

The army said the dead troops served with the Dekel Battalion, adding that three other soldiers, who were cadets and posthumously promoted to lieutenant, were also injured in the blast.
